Colour photograph of Cadel Evans and Rob Arnold to the rear fold over panel. The biography of Cadel Evans, who has been argued, is Australia's best cyclist ever. He not only mastered the lonely sport of mountain biking he also excels at road cycling coming second in the Tour de France in 2008 and 2009 by less than a minute. The book itself is in very good condition. This is the biography of the first non-Japanese sumo wrestler, to win the Emperor's Cup. The book covers the training, the mental discipline, the society to which the sumo wrestlers belonged, told in words and photos. Size: 4to 9¾" - 12" tall. Please refer to accompanying picture (s).
